About this House
This fully furnished Victorian duplex is a two-story apartment with infinite character and a large sunny deck that overlooks Six Mile Creek. Located in the South Hill neighborhood of Ithaca makes it convenient to both campuses and downtown. The Space: Hardwood floors, Renovated kitchen w/ dishwasher, Large sunny deck, Laundry, 3 Bedrooms, with a large extra room that can be used as an office or sitting room. This appartment can also be rented to a goup of 4, rent negotiable. Included in Rent: Some off street parking.Dogs not allowed, cats considered on a case-by-case basis. Available August 1, or sooner.
